Nigerian Actress ‘Stranded’ Over Movie Premiere In Ghana

Uche Joan

Nigerian actress and Cheaters’ star Uche Joan Iwuanyanwu, according to reliable information somehow got ‘stranded’ yesterday at the Mutala International Airport in an effort to fly down to Ghana.
The beautiful actress was supposed to be in Ghana for last night’s premiere of the sequel of the movie titled, ‘Cheaters’ in which she was featured.
However, she didn’t make it to Ghana at all and NEWS-ONE has received conflicting reasons to why she didn’t make it.
Sources told this paper yesterday that she won’t be in Ghana because, “Uche went to Mutala International Airport in Lagos to purchase her tickets for her trip to Ghana but there was no vacant seat for her. She was late. I don’t know why she decided to wait all this while till the last day to purchase her ticket.”
However, when the actress was contacted, she said, “I am busy and that is why I can’t make it to Ghana today for the premiere. I really wish to be in town.”
It was difficult to tell who was telling the truth. But it was obvious she didn’t attend the premiere last night. 
Uche Joan Iwuanyanwu is one of Nollywood’s fast rising actresses. She hails from Mbano Local Government area of Imo State and is an Economics graduate from the University of Jos, Plateau State.
She has been acting since 2009 and featured in a few Ghana and Nigeria collaborated movies.
She was in Ghana few months for the premiere of ‘Cheaters Book 1’ in which she played an amazing role alongside Jackie Appiah, Adjetey Anang, Omar Sheriff Captan, Chichi Neblett, Okawa Shaznay and others.
After that premiere she told NEWS-ONE in an exclusive interview that her first experience on set as an aspiring actress was not a pleasant one.
According to her, she was told in the face by a makeup artiste that she was not a star, therefore there was no need making her up for her close-up shots. However, she did not allow that experience to derail her dream of becoming one of Africa’s most celebrated actresses. She overlooked it and did what she was supposed to do in the movie perfectly and now she is on the rise.
